Timbre is located behind SMU... just beside an Old Oak tree....you can't really see it but when you are near there at around 1030pm, you can hear live band singing....

Below are some food we ate at Timbre.... all of them were fantastic... so no worries about the quality....

Four Cheese Pizza $15
Mozzarella, parmesan, cheddar and romano cheese

Seafood Marinara $17
Fetuccini, Tiger Prawns, squids and mussels braised in marinara sauce


Triple Mushroom $15
A mix of shitake, Swiss button and wild mushrooms

Beef & Onion $17
Stir-fried beef, sliced Spanish onion and mozarella cheese
